F.A.Q
1. How many literary devices should I explore in my essay?
Between one and three. The most important thing is that you have a strong, complex idea at the heart
of your thesis. Whatever literary elements you see contributing to how the author conveys this idea are
best discovered after you’ve crafted your main thesis argument.
2. How many proofs (quotes) do I need per paragraph?
Please use two (2) – three (3) proofs per paragraph (or more if you wish). Most of the proofs should be
direct quotes from the novel, while paraphrasing the text is also acceptable, as well as the occasional
bit of summary.
